It is generally recommended to wake your newborn every 2-3 hours to feed, especially in the first few weeks, to ensure they are getting enough nutrition and gaining weight. Once your baby has regained their birth weight and your healthcare provider gives the okay, you can start letting them sleep longer stretches and feed on demand.
